Integrated Quality Control
Quality control is integrated throughout our HMC machining operations to ensure dimensional accuracy, process consistency, and dependable performance for complex machined components. From raw material inspection to final validation, every stage is monitored through structured quality procedures. In-process inspections are carried out during machining to verify critical dimensions, positional accuracy, bore alignments, and surface finishes using calibrated precision instruments and advanced measuring equipment. Our HMC setups are optimized for multi-face machining, reducing handling errors and improving repeatability across production batches. Final inspection and documentation ensure that all machined components comply with customer drawings, GD&T requirements, and industry standards before dispatch. By embedding quality assurance into every phase of manufacturing, we deliver high-precision HMC machined components with superior reliability, repeatability, and production efficiency.

FAQ's
Horizontal Machining Centers (HMC) enable efficient multi-face machining in a single setup. This significantly reduces cycle times, improves dimensional consistency, and is ideal for batch and high-volume production.
